The ice cube crusher machine can be divided into two main categories: manual and electric crushers.
Manual Ice Cube Crushers
Manual ice cube crushers require user intervention to convert ice cubes into crushed ice. A crank or handle mechanism is usually available, which allows users to operate the machine manually. The simplicity of these machines makes them popular among many users. They are affordable and easy to use and require minimal maintenance. Their compact size makes manual ice cube crushers portable and great for outdoor activities, picnics, or travel. Also, since they are not powered by electricity, manual crushers are environmentally friendly, using no energy. Nevertheless, using manual ice cube crushers requires physical effort, which may be a bit tiring and time-consuming, especially when a large amount of crushed ice is needed.
Electric Ice Cube Crushers
On the other hand, electric ice cube crushers run on electricity. They have a powerful motor that automatically crushes ice cubes within a short time. Due to their fast operation, electric ice cube crushers can produce a large amount of crushed ice within a short time. As a result, they are ideal for high-volume ice crushing needs, such as ice stalls or bars. Also, electric ice cube crushers offer consistent and uniform ice crushing. Users can expect the same size ice shavings each time. Additionally, these machines are convenient and easy to use, requiring no physical effort. Users just need to load the ice cubes into the machine, press a button, and get well-crushed ice. However, electric ice cube crushers tend to be more expensive than manual ones. They require regular maintenance to keep the motor in good working condition. Also, electric crushers are less portable due to their bulky size.

Buyers need to consider several factors when purchasing ice cube crushing machines for retail or commercial use. They need to ensure that the machine can handle the required ice quantity. Customers will prefer a machine that is capable of large output if they are going to crush a lot of ice.
Otherwise, a small capacity machine will do the work effectively in a place where only minimal ice is being crushed. Also, buyers should choose an appropriate model based on their preferred crushing method. Some might prefer the traditional hand-on-crank method while others will go for the more convenient electric-powered model.
Buyers also need to consider durability and maintenance. They should select machines that feature robust and long-lasting materials. Such machines will have the ability to handle regular use without needing repairs. Also, buyers should choose ice cube crushers that are simple to maintain and clean. This is a very important consideration because crusted ice residue will encourage the growth of bacteria and bad odor.
Buyers should also be on the lookout for different varieties of ice cube crusher machines available in the market. They need to select a machine that suits the needs of their targeted customers. For instance, those targeting budget-conscious customers can offer manual ice crushers because they are affordable. On the other hand, electric ice crushers are more convenient and efficient compared to manual versions but they are also more expensive.
More importantly, buyers should purchase ice cube crusher machines that come with additional features. Such features may include an automatic shut-off function, adjustable ice sizes, heat dissipation mechanism, overload protection, and high-efficiency blades.
Finally, buyers should consider the machine's brand reputation and supplier's reliability. They should read customer reviews to get a better understanding of the ice cube crusher machine’s quality and performance. More importantly, they need to deal with a supplier that has a history of offering high-quality products.
Q1: What type of power supply is required for ice cube crusher machines?
A1: Electric ice cube crushers typically operate on standard voltage. Manual crushers don't need any power supply.
Q2: How to maintain ice cube crusher machines?
A2: Maintenance depends on the type of ice cube crusher. Electric models may need periodic maintenance, such as lubrication and checking the ice chamber. Manual variants need little upkeep other than sharpening the blades, if required, and ensuring they are dry and clean.
Q3: Are there safety precautions for using ice cube crusher machines?
A3: Yes, operators should take care when handling sharp blades, use crushers only as intended, and keep hands and other body parts away from moving parts in electric models.
Q4: Can users adjust the ice thickness in the crusher?
A4: Some advanced models allow operators to choose the ice thickness, but most machines do not have this feature. Crushers usually produce a uniform size, but manually cutting the ice into cubes can provide a rough consistency.
